3406. k 次圆覆盖

单点时限: 1.0 sec

内存限制: 256 MB

给出 $n$ 个不同的圆,求出被覆盖恰好 $1,2,3,\ldots,n$ 次的面积。

输入格式

第一行是一个整数 $n$ ($1 \le n \le 1~000$)。

接下来每行三个整数 $x_i,y_i,r_i$ ($0 \le |x_i|, |y_i| \le 1~000, 1 \le r_i \le 1~000$) 表示 $(x_i,y_i)$ 为圆心的半径为 $r_i$ 的圆。

输出格式

输出 $n$ 行,依次为被一个圆覆盖、被两个圆覆盖……

误差不超过 $10^{-4}$。

样例

Input
2
0 0 1
1 1 1
Output
5.141592654
0.570796327

3 人解决,5 人已尝试。

5 份提交通过,共有 13 份提交。

8.2 EMB 奖励。

创建: 4 年,8 月前.

修改: 4 年,8 月前.

最后提交: 1 年,4 月前.

来源: N/A

题目标签